Mototrbo Depot Tool V14 is a specialized, non-public software application developed by Motorola Solutions for deep-level radio programming, diagnostics, and recovery. Unlike standard Customer Programming Software (CPS), which is intended for fleet management and channel configuration, the Depot Tool provides access to restricted hardware-level parameters normally reserved for factory repair facilities. Core Capabilities
While version 14 maintains the fundamental purpose of previous builds, it is tailored for modern MOTOTRBO radio families.
Deep Configuration: Access and modify fields restricted in standard CPS, such as the radio's serial number or model string.
Firmware and Flashing: Perform "forced" firmware updates or "flash" the radio's codeplug and firmware, even if the radio is "bricked" or unreadable by standard software.

To understand the Depot Tool, you first need to understand the standard Customer Programming Software (CPS). The standard CPS is what most users utilize to program frequencies, contacts, and basic radio settings. It is designed for the end-user and has built-in safety locks to prevent users from accidentally "bricking" their radios.

When a logic board is replaced, the S/N comes blank. The radio will not power on correctly. V14 is the only tool that can inject the ASCII serial number and correct Model Number (e.g., DP4801 to DP4821) back into the EEPROM.
The most common reason technicians seek V14 is the dreaded red blinking LED or a radio that displays "ERROR 01/02" (Codeplug mismatch). Standard CPS cannot see the radio. V14 uses a low-level USB command (BL Mode) to rewrite the entire FlashROM.
